MITCalc - Bevel Gear Calculation Description
Geometric design and strength check of bevel gear with with straight, helical and curved toothing. Application is
developed in MS Excel, is multi-language and supports Imperial and Metric units and solves the following main
tasks:
- Calculation of straight, helical and curved toothing.
- Automatic design of a transmission with the minimum number of input requirements.
- Design for entered coefficients of safety (static, dynamic).
- Calculation of complete geometric parameters (including corrected toothing).
- Calculation of strength parameters, safety check.
- Supplementary calculations (calculation of parameters of the existing gear, temperature rise, design of shafts)
- Optimization of parameters (dimensions, weight, volume, transmission ratio)
- Support of 2D CAD (AutoCAD, AutoCAD LT, IntelliCAD, Ashlar Graphite, TurboCAD) and 3D CAD in full
calculation package (Autodesk Inventor, SolidWorks, SolidEdge, Pro/E).
The calculations use procedures, algorithms and data from standards ANSI, ISO, DIN, BS and specialized literature.
